If you're looking for campervan hire Australia then there's no doubt that you'll find plenty of options. It's important to remember though that not every company offers the same level of service, so if you're after something specific then it might be worth doing some research before booking.

The first thing you should consider when choosing a campervan hire Australia supplier is how long they've been around. If they haven't been established for very long then you won't know if they're going to last. The best way to avoid this problem is to check out reviews from previous customers. Another good option is to ask friends who have used similar services before. This isn't always possible, but it does give you an idea of what to expect.

You should also think about where you plan to stay while travelling. Some places offer great camping opportunities, whereas others aren't suitable at all. If you're planning on staying somewhere like Sydney or Melbourne then you'll probably be able to get away without having to pay extra for accommodation. However, if you're heading further inland then you'll need to take into account things such as access to water and power supplies. In these cases, you may need to book accommodation separately.

Finally, don't forget to consider the extras that come included with your campervan hire Australia package. Many companies include everything from bedding to cooking equipment, and even entertainment systems. These extras are generally quite expensive, so it's important to weigh them up against the cost of hiring a van.

Q.
How does the insurance work in Australia?
A.
The campervan insurance is almost always included in the vehicle hire cost, but this usually does not include the full excess (see below).
Q.
Will there be an excess for campervan hire Australia?
A.
There is likely to be an excess in most cases, however you can usually remove it if you pay a little more per day. You may also be able to arrange with a 3rd party to cover the insurance.
